08:15 AM ET 06.16 | While Tim Thomas has earned a spot in Boston's sports lore, the goaltender in the other end of this Stanley Cup final is stuck in a very different spot. The more pressing question now concerns the latter. And it must be asked. Now. How can Roberto Luongo ever possibly play another game in Vancouver? ... He has a no-trade clause, but not a no-movement clause. Do the Canucks try to trade him and force Luongo to comply by putting him in the minors? Probably not. Even if they would like to trade him, would they have any takers? Likely not, although perhaps the Tampa Bay Lightning, who are saddled with an untradeable contract belonging to Vincent Lecavalier -- nine years remaining with a cap hit of $7.7 million -- might be interested in discussing the possibility.
